Thats in half an hour, here on bbc news. South africa has won the Rugby World Cup for the third time, crushing england by 32 points to 12. South africas captain, siya kolisi lifted the webb ellis cup in front of the 70,000 strong crowd in the yokohama stadium injapan. He is the first black man to captain the springboks; south africas National Team today has six black players, compared with just one when they won for the first time in 1995.
